The Leo Alves Podcast

My Training, Nutrition, and Life Update

Episode Summary

This episode covers my current fitness and nutrition routine, insights into bulking strategies, and tips for balancing strength training with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u. I also answer listener questions on training, back exercises, and more, along with a quick update on Nero.

Episode Notes

In this episode, I share updates on my fitness and nutrition routine, including transitioning into a bulk and balancing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u with strength training. I also dive into a Q&A session covering topics like the difference between clean and dirty bulks, the best back exercises for pull day, and why behind-the-head lat pulldowns might not be the best choice. Plus, a quick update on Nero, my German Shepherd.
